You can set the timer relay delay to whatever you like. This is a great way to automate a linear actuator. Note that this timer only works on it's own and does not sync with a clock. This means that you can set it to open an actuator for a certain length of time and then close it. You can not set it to open at 8:15pm exactly though. You can get that functionality by using an Arduino board.
